Ingredients for Chocolate Hazelnut Cookies

Let’s gather our ingredients for these delightful Chocolate Hazelnut Cookies! Each component plays a vital role in creating that rich, nutty flavor we all adore. Here’s what you’ll need:

  • All-purpose flour: The backbone of our cookies, providing structure and a soft texture.
  • Unsweetened cocoa powder: This adds a deep chocolate flavor, making each bite a chocolate lover’s dream.
  • Baking soda: A leavening agent that helps the cookies rise and become fluffy.
  • Salt: Just a pinch enhances the sweetness and balances the flavors.
  • Unsalted butter: Softened butter creates a rich, creamy base for our dough.
  • Brown sugar: This adds moisture and a hint of caramel flavor, making the cookies chewy.
  • Granulated sugar: For sweetness and a slight crispiness on the edges.
  • Large egg: Acts as a binder, helping to hold everything together.
  • Vanilla extract: A splash of vanilla brings warmth and depth to the flavor profile.
  • Chopped hazelnuts: These nutty gems add crunch and a delightful flavor that pairs perfectly with chocolate.
  • Chocolate chips: Because who can resist melty chocolate? They’re the cherry on top!

For those looking to switch things up, consider using dark chocolate chips for a richer taste or even substituting the hazelnuts with walnuts or pecans if you prefer. You can find all the exact measurements at the bottom of the article, ready for printing!

How to Make Chocolate Hazelnut Cookies

Now that we have our ingredients ready, let’s get baking! Making these Chocolate Hazelnut Cookies is a fun and straightforward process. Follow these simple steps, and you’ll have a batch of delicious cookies in no time!

Step 1: Preheat the Oven

First things first, pre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Preheating is crucial because it ensures even baking. If the oven isn’t hot enough, your cookies may spread too much or not rise properly. Trust me, a well-preheated oven is the secret to cookie perfection!

Step 2: Prepare the Dry Ingredients

In a mixing bowl, whisk together the all-purpose flour, cocoa powder, baking soda, and salt. This step is essential for evenly distributing the leavening agent and flavors. A good whisking will help create a light texture in your Chocolate Hazelnut Cookies. It’s like giving your dry ingredients a little dance!

Step 3: Cream the Butter and Sugars

In another bowl, cream the softened butter with the brown sugar and granulated sugar until smooth. This process incorporates air into the mixture, making your cookies light and fluffy. You want a creamy, pale mixture that looks inviting. It’s the foundation of your cookie’s deliciousness!

Step 4: Add Egg and Vanilla

Next, add the large egg and vanilla extract to the butter mixture. Mix well until everything is combined. The egg acts as a binder, while the vanilla adds that warm, comforting flavor we all love. It’s like a cozy hug for your taste buds!

Step 5: Combine Wet and Dry Ingredients

Gradually mix the dry ingredients into the wet mixture. I like to do this in batches to avoid a flour explosion! Stir until just combined; overmixing can lead to tough cookies. We want them soft and chewy, not like a brick!

Step 6: Fold in Hazelnuts and Chocolate Chips

Now, gently fold in the chopped hazelnuts and chocolate chips. This step is crucial because you want to keep the air in the dough. Folding helps maintain that light texture while ensuring every bite is packed with nutty and chocolatey goodness. It’s like a treasure hunt in each cookie!

Step 7: Shape the Cookies

Using a spoon, drop spoonfuls of dough onto a baking sheet lined with parchment paper. Leave some space between each cookie, as they will spread while baking. Think of it as giving them room to breathe and grow into their delicious selves!

Step 8: Bake the Cookies

Bake your cookies for 10-12 minutes or until the edges are set. Keep an eye on them! They should look slightly underbaked in the center, as they will continue to cook while cooling. This is the moment when your kitchen will smell heavenly!

Step 9: Cool and Enjoy

Once baked, let the cookies cool on the baking sheet for a few minutes before transferring them to a wire rack. This cooling time helps them firm up. Store any leftovers in an airtight container for up to a week, but I doubt they’ll last that long!

Tips for Success

  • Use room temperature ingredients for better mixing.
  • Don’t skip the preheating step; it’s key for even baking.
  • For extra flavor, toast the hazelnuts before adding them.
  • Keep an eye on the cookies while baking to avoid overcooking.
  • Let the cookies cool completely for the best texture.

Variations

  • Dark Chocolate Hazelnut Cookies: Swap regular chocolate chips for dark chocolate chips for a richer flavor.
  • Nut-Free Option: Omit the hazelnuts and replace them with sunflower seeds for a nut-free treat.
  • Gluten-Free Version: Use a gluten-free all-purpose flour blend to make these cookies gluten-free.
  • Vegan Adaptation: Substitute the egg with a flax egg (1 tablespoon ground flaxseed mixed with 2.5 tablespoons water) and use vegan butter.
  • Spiced Cookies: Add a pinch of cinnamon or espresso powder to the dry ingredients for an extra flavor kick.

FAQs about Chocolate Hazelnut Cookies

As a passionate home cook, I often get questions about my beloved Chocolate Hazelnut Cookies. Here are some common queries that might help you on your baking journey!

Can I use other nuts instead of hazelnuts?

Absolutely! If hazelnuts aren’t your thing, feel free to swap them for walnuts or pecans. Each nut brings its unique flavor, making your cookies just as delightful!

How do I store leftover cookies?

To keep your Chocolate Hazelnut Cookies fresh, store them in an airtight container at room temperature. They’ll stay delicious for up to a week. If you want to keep them longer, freeze them for up to three months!

Can I make the dough ahead of time?

Yes! You can prepare the dough in advance and refrigerate it for up to 48 hours. Just let it sit at room temperature for a few minutes before baking. This way, you can enjoy fresh cookies whenever you want!

What can I do if my cookies spread too much while baking?

If your cookies spread too much, it could be due to warm dough or not enough flour. Make sure your butter is softened but not melted, and consider chilling the dough for about 30 minutes before baking. This helps them hold their shape!

Can I add other flavors to the cookies?

Definitely! Feel free to experiment by adding a teaspoon of espresso powder or a pinch of cinnamon to the dry ingredients. These flavors can elevate your Chocolate Hazelnut Cookies to a whole new level!

Ingredients

Scale
  • 1 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1/2 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
  • 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, softened
  • 1 cup brown sugar, packed
  • 1/2 cup granulated sugar
  • 1 large egg
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1 cup chopped hazelnuts
  • 1 cup chocolate chips

Instructions

  1.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).
  2. In a bowl, whisk together flour, cocoa powder, baking soda, and salt.
  3. In a separate bowl, cream together the butter, brown sugar, and granulated sugar until smooth.
  4. Add the egg and vanilla extract to the butter mixture and mix well.
  5.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ients and mix until combined.
  6. Fold in the chopped hazelnuts and chocolate chips.
  7. Drop spoonfuls of dough onto a baking sheet lined with parchment paper.
  8. Bake for 10-12 minutes or until the edges are set.
  9. Let cool on the baking sheet for a few minutes before transferring to a wire rack to cool completely.

Notes

  • For a richer flavor, use dark chocolate chips.
  • Store cookies in an airtight container for up to a week.
  • These cookies can be frozen for up to 3 months.
